Comprehending Door Lock Mechanisms
Before diving into the replacement process, it is vital to understand what a door lock mechanism requires. A door lock mechanism consists of numerous components, consisting of:
Cylinder: The part where the secret is inserted and turned to open the door.Bolt: A metal piece that extends into the door frame, securing it in place.Latch: A spring-loaded bolt that enables the door to close without the requirement for a secret.Strike Plate: The metal plate affixed to the door frame, which gets the bolt.Faceplate: The ornamental cover that conceals the mechanism within the door.
Lock mechanisms come in various kinds, including deadbolts, knob lock replacement locks, and smart door locks locks. Each type has its own functions and benefits, which can interest various security needs and preferences.

Replacing a door lock mechanism can be an uncomplicated task if the ideal actions are followed. Below is a detailed guide:
Step 1: Choose the Right Replacement Lock
Before removal, select a replacement lock that meets your security needs. Think about elements such as:
Security ratings (ANSI/BHMA rankings)Type (deadbolt, knob, etc)Compatibility with your doorAction 2: Remove the Existing LockLoosen up the screws: Locate the screws on the interior side of the door that holds the lock in location. Use a screwdriver to loosen up and remove them.Take out the lock: Once the screws are removed, pull the lock mechanism out of the door.Eliminate the strike plate: If you are replacing the entire assembly, get the strike plate from the door frame.Step 3: Prepare for the New LockTidy the area: Wipe down the door hole and frame to make sure the new lock fits smoothly.Measure for compatibility: Measure the backset (the range from the edge of the door to the center of the lock) and the diameter of the bore hole to match your new lock.Step 4: Install the New Lock MechanismPlace the new lock cylinder: Position the new lock in the prepared hole, feeding the cylinder through the hole.Attach the faceplate: Secure the faceplate to the door utilizing screws provided with the new lock.Set up the strike plate: Place the strike plate on the door frame and secure it with screws, ensuring it aligns with the bolt when the door is closed.Step 5: Test the New Lock
As soon as the installation is total, evaluate the new lock mechanism several times to ensure it works correctly. Look for smooth operation, and make changes if needed.
Maintenance Tips for Door Locks
To prolong the life of a modern door locks lock mechanism, homeowners ought to think about the following maintenance tips:
Lubricate periodically: Use a silicone-based lube to keep the lock operating smoothly.Regularly check: Check the lock for any indications of wear or damage.Secure the door: Ensure that the door frame is sturdy and totally free of damage to support the lock effectively.

Frequently asked questions
Q1: How often ought to I replace my door locks?A1: It is advisable to examine your door locks every 3-5 years or whenever you notice concerns with the lock. Replacement may be essential immediately if you've lost your keys or experienced a break-in. Q2: Can I change a door lock myself?A2:

Yes, many door lock replacements can be done by house owners with fundamental DIY abilities. Following the detailed steps thoroughly will assist in the procedure. Q3: What kind of lock offers the very best security?A3: High-security locks, such as deadbolts with ANSI Grade 1 scores or smart locks that offer advanced functions, offer outstandingsecurity. The best choice depends upon specific security requirements and modern door locks types. Q4: Is it necessary to change locks after moving into a new home?A4: Yes, it is highly recommended to change the locks upon moving into a new home to prevent unauthorized gain access to by previous owners or their associates.
